Verdict

This looks a warm heat to kick things off. Unbeaten in two starts, Group One Power is one of a few interesting handicap debutants and rates a major player. Preference though is for Wolverhampton winner CELESTRAN. He was still learning in what was just a second outing but did it nicely and the form was boosted by the second and fourth winning next time. John Gosden's colt may defy an opening mark of 82. Zabeel Champion, Bodyline and Make It Rain are others meriting a place on any shortlist.
